项目管理系统页面图的制作是一个涉及多个步骤的过程,包括需求分析、设计、实现和测试。以下是一个详细的步骤指南,帮助您创建出高质量的项目管理系统页面图。
1. 需求分析
目标确定
- 明确项目目的:确定系统旨在解决什么问题,提供哪些功能。
- 用户角色定义:确定系统的目标用户是谁,他们的需求是什么。
功能梳理
- 列出所有功能:从需求分析中提取所有必须的功能点。
- 优先级排序:根据业务重要性对功能进行优先级排序。
2. 设计阶段
界面设计
- 草图绘制:使用纸笔或软件(如Sketch)绘制初步的界面草图。
- 原型制作:利用工具(如Axure, Figma)制作界面原型。
交互设计
- 流程图:使用工具(如Visio)绘制用户操作流程图。
- 信息架构:规划内容结构,确保信息的清晰和易用性。
3. 技术选型
前端开发
- 选择框架:根据项目需求选择合适的前端框架(如React, Vue)。
- 样式设计:使用工具(如Sass, LESS)进行CSS样式设计。
后端开发
- 语言选择:根据团队熟悉程度和项目需求选择合适的编程语言(如Node.js, Python)。
- 数据库设计:选择合适的数据库(如MySQL, PostgreSQL)并设计数据库模式。
4. 开发与实现
编码实践
- 代码规范:制定统一的编码规范,保证代码质量。
- 版本控制:使用Git等工具进行版本控制。
单元测试
- 编写测试用例:为每个功能编写测试用例。
- 自动化测试:使用工具(如Jest, Mocha)进行自动化测试。
5. 部署与维护
环境搭建
- 服务器配置:选择合适的服务器环境并进行配置。
- 安全设置:确保系统的安全性,包括防火墙、加密等。
持续集成/持续部署
- CI/CD:使用工具(如Jenkins, GitHub Actions)实现持续集成/持续部署。
- 监控与报警:使用工具(如Prometheus, Grafana)监控系统状态,设置报警机制。
6. 测试与反馈
用户测试
- 邀请用户参与:邀请实际用户参与测试,收集反馈。
- 问题记录:记录用户在使用过程中遇到的问题。
迭代优化
- 数据分析:分析用户行为数据,了解用户需求。
- 功能迭代:根据反馈优化功能,提升用户体验。
7. 文档撰写
设计文档
- 编写需求文档:详细描述系统需求。
- 设计文档:编写系统设计文档,包括界面设计、交互设计等。
用户手册
- 编写用户手册:为用户提供详细的操作指南。
- 在线帮助:提供在线帮助文档或FAQ。
8. 上线与评估
正式上线
- 准备上线:确保所有准备工作就绪。
- 上线执行:按照计划进行上线。
性能评估
- 监控指标:监控系统的性能指标,如响应时间、并发量等。
- 性能优化:根据监控结果进行性能优化。
通过以上步骤,您可以逐步构建出一个高质量的项目管理系统页面图。在整个过程中,重要的是保持沟通,确保所有团队成员对项目的进展和目标有清晰的认识,并且能够及时调整方向以应对可能出现的问题。